Philosophy of History and Globalisation of Knowledge. Cultural Bridges Between Europe and Latin America.

Objective

Bridges are built to interchange not only goods, but also knowledge, received historical heritage and ethical-political projects that can complement one another. International cooperation can only be fruitful if it is based on real dialogue, interaction and engagement, in this specific case that of Europe, Euro-Mediterranean and Latin America. The exchange scheme WORLDBRIDGES consists in facilitating exchange of ideas and experiences among philosophers and historians who deal with different aspects of globalisation and explore the options of using tools of history and philosophy to actively shape globalising processes. The main contribution of this project is to examine and stress the fundamental role knowledge has played and should continue to play in globalisation, in the so-called “society of knowledge”, supported by contemporary theories of the epistemic justification in the study of history. To facilitate the joint production of knowledge, WORLDBRIDGES aims at deepening existing cooperation as well as connecting new partners and integrating new approaches and research areas. For that purpose, the exchange scheme is designed to promote following scientific activities: networking, joint research and publication, training and dissemination. The beneficiaries are the Consejo Superior de Investigaciones Científicas in Madrid, University of Potsdam, Technical University of Dresden and the Istanbul University. Partner organisations in Third Countries are the Centro de Investigaciones Científicas in Buenos Aires and the Universidad Nacional Autónoma de México.
